In a move that has sparked both anticipation and controversy, former President Donald Trump has directed the fast-tracking of deep-sea mining permits aimed at extracting critical minerals. This directive comes at a time when the global demand for minerals such as cobalt, nickel, and manganese is soaring, driven by the rapid growth of technologies like electric vehicles and renewable energy systems. Critical minerals are essential components in various high-tech and green technologies. They include metals like lithium, cobalt, nickel, and rare earth elements, which are vital for manufacturing batteries, solar panels, and wind turbines.

The primary motivation behind Trump's directive is to secure a domestic supply of critical minerals, reducing reliance on imports from countries like China, which currently dominates the global market. By tapping into deep-sea resources, the U.S. aims to bolster its strategic reserves and support its burgeoning clean energy sector.

The race to secure critical minerals is not limited to the U.S. Other nations, including China, Russia, and several European countries, are also investing in deep-sea mining. This global competition could lead to geopolitical tensions and influence international relations.
Deep-sea mining is governed by international treaties, such as the United Nations Convention on the Law of the Sea (UNCLOS). The International Seabed Authority (ISA) plays a crucial role in regulating deep-sea mining activities in international waters.
